2024 Summer Field Schools
This past summer the SRC ran a 6 week program for youth in Middleburgh, NY, Monday-Friday 8am-5pm. This program was open to elementary aged students in the Middleburgh School District.
​
We worked with Schenectady Connects to employ 6 teens in Schenectady to train with us over the summer to become Environmental Educators. The 6 week program covered water quality, invasive species, and general work to better the natural spaces throughout Schenectady and the surrounding area.
​
We also held our 4th Filmmaking Field School that took place in Schenectady from July 8th-July 12th. Meeting between Central Park and the Public Library, Students worked together to create their own short films.
​
From August 12th through the 16th, we had a week long STEAM Field School, open to ages 8-12yrs. This was held at the Schoharie River Center and focused on age appropriate STEAM related activities like STEAM in the kitchen, creek play, kayaking, blacksmithing, arts, and more...
​
Our final field school was held from August 19th through the 23rd, and was a week long Adventure Field School, open to ages 11-13. This focused on recreational activities like kayaking, swimming, biking, and hiking, along with some ecology based field studies.

Watershed Ecology and Videography
Summer 2020
This program integrates the study of forest ecology, watershed ecology, wildlife and invasive species monitoring, nature photography and videography and is led by experienced field biologists, video & media arts instructors. We will assess water quality, water chemistry and conduct macro-invertebrate analysis in the field. Archaeology Field School
Summer 2020
Working alongside professional archaeologists, participants will conduct scientific research to uncover Schoharie County’s multilayered historical past as we excavate the site of a 1712 early colonial fortified homestead along the Schoharie Creek.
